PS5 is about to get a new life sim, and it’s actually one from nearly 20 years ago.
The relaxing life simulation game, MySims: Cozy Bundle, will be available on PlayStation starting November 18th, according to a recent announcement from EA.
MySims SkyHeroes came to PlayStation 3 in 2010, but this is the first time the first MySims game and its follow-up, MySims Kingdom, are available on PlayStation consoles.
I’d describe these games as a really cool mix between The Sims and Animal Crossing! You basically get to help rebuild a town in the first one, and then a much more magical, fantastical place in the second game, Kingdom. It’s all about building and helping things grow!
I’m really into this game where you basically make friends with everyone and spend a ton of time crafting things. It’s all about building up your perfect little town, and you need to do both to get anywhere!
If you’re looking for something relaxing, this could be a good choice when it’s released in a few days.
